Edward VII sterling silver bud vase. Made by George Nathan and Ridley Hayes in Chester in 1906. Conical with curved and piecrust rim, and circular foot. Repousse paterae and garlands. Hallmarked. Very good condition with muted patina. Underside lined with black felt. Dimensions: Height: 6 ¼ in. Diameter: 2 ½ in. Weight: 4.3 troy ounces. BF690 |
